Understanding What a Derailleur Does

Before diving into the options, I made sure I understood the basic function of a derailleur. It’s the mechanism that moves the chain between different gears on your bike, allowing you to adjust your pedaling effort based on terrain. There are two main types: front derailleurs, which shift between chainrings near the pedals, and rear derailleurs, which handle the gears on the rear cassette.

Compatibility With Your Bike

One of the first things I checked was compatibility. Derailleurs aren’t universal, so I needed to know:

  • How many speeds does my bike have? (e.g., 7, 9, 11 speed)
  • What brand and model are my shifters? (Shimano, SRAM, Campagnolo)
  • What type of bike do I have? (road bike, mountain bike, hybrid)

Matching the derailleur to your existing drivetrain is crucial to avoid shifting problems.

Types of Derailleurs

I found that derailleurs come in various styles depending on their intended use:

  • Road Derailleurs: Designed for smooth, precise shifting on paved surfaces.
  • Mountain Bike Derailleurs: Built to handle rough terrain, mud, and wider gear ranges.
  • Long Cage vs. Short Cage: Long cage derailleurs accommodate larger gear ranges and chain slack, which is great for mountain bikes or bikes with wide gear ratios. Short cage is common on road bikes with closer gear ratios.

Material and Durability

The material of the derailleur affects weight and durability. I preferred something lightweight but sturdy since I ride often:

  • Aluminum derailleurs are common and offer a good balance.
  • Carbon fiber options are lighter but more expensive.
  • Steel parts tend to be heavier but very durable.

Shifting Performance and Precision

Smooth shifting was a top priority for me. Higher-end derailleurs tend to have better engineering for precise, quick shifts. Features like clutch mechanisms in mountain bike derailleurs help reduce chain slap and improve chain retention, which is something I appreciated on bumpy rides.
